Another point to bear in mind is that international news services are most likely to be amongst the first to learn of a nuclear incident and would set the information-gathering ball rolling. The more open the site operator is in the early stages of an incident, the easier it is to inform the public. Delayed or over- classified information only serves to confuse or imply a cover- up, and allows sensationalists to take the stage.
